A Malaysian man has married for the 53rd time, tying the knot a second time with the first woman he wed.

“I am not a playboy. I just love seeing beautiful women,” said 72-year-old Kamaruddin Mohammed.

In between marrying Khadijah Udin, in 1957 and again on Monday, he married 51 times, including to an Englishwoman and a Thai.

He stayed with the Thai the longest, for 20 years. His shortest marriage lasted two days. All his previous marriages ended in divorce except with the Thai woman, who died of cancer, he said.

“After she died I thought of Khadijah and sent several people to inquire. I didn’t expect her to accept it,” said Kamaruddin, who worked for several multinational companies before retiring in 1992.

Despite all the repeat marriages, Kamaruddin says he is a one-woman man.
